DLF takes 51% stake in Mumbai project for Rs 400 crore
DLF has acquired a controlling 51% stake in a special purpose vehicle (SPV) responsible for a development project spanning around 3.5 million square feet in Mumbai’s Andheri area for approximately Rs 400 crore. “This is part of a bigger slum rehab scheme, where we anticipate that once the entire process is complete, the total saleable area should be in the range of 3 to 3.5 million square feet,” DLF chief executive Ashok Kumar Tyagi said during the real estate developer first quarter earnings call on Monday.

Aditya Birla Capital extends debt to redevelopment project near Mumbai's BKC
Aditya Birla Capital Capital, has extended debt worth Rs 40 crore to Agami Realty’s premium residential project involving redevelopment of a housing society in Kala Nagar near Mumbai’s business district Bandra-Kurla Complex (BKC). The project to be developed on the land parcel spread over a quarter of an acre is estimated to have a development potential of about 1 lakh sq ft and a free-sale component of about 45,000 sq ft.

Railways to armour 3000 km of Delhi-Mumbai, Delhi-Howrah route with Kavach system: Govt
New Delhi: The Railways will armour 3,000 km of its network covering the Delhi-Mumbai and Delhi-Howrah routes with the protection system Kavach system, the government said on Friday. In a written reply to a question in Rajya Sabha, Minister of Railways, Communications and Electronic & Information Technology, Ashwini Vaishnaw said, “Kavach tenders have been awarded for Delhi – Mumbai & Delhi – Howrah corridors (approximately 3000 Route km) and work is in progress on these routes. Indian Railways is preparing Detailed Project Report (DPR) and detailed estimate for another 6000 RKM." He added that Kavach has so far been deployed on 1465 Route km and 121 locomotives (including Electric Multiple Unit rakes) on South Central Railway.

DLF to develop a residential project in Mumbai, ties up with Trident realty
DLF will enter the Mumbai property market with a project in Andheri West, the company announced on Friday. The company will develop around 2.5 million sq ft in the first phase of the project. “DLF Home Developers Limited (‘DHDL’), a wholly-owned subsidiary, has executed a securities subscription and shareholders’ agreement, pursuant to which its wholly- owned subsidiary — Pegeen Builders & Developers Private Limited would allot 9800 equity shares of face value of Rs 10 per share at par to Trident Buildtech Private Limited,” the company said in the regulatory filing.

L&T Construction bags order worth over ₹7,000 crore for Mumbai-Ahmedabad high-speed rail project. Detail here
₹7,000 crore for the Mumbai Ahmedabad high-speed rail project. With this Package, the company will execute 92 percent of the main line between Shilphata and Ahmedabad. The project has been bagged for the construct the 135.45 km stretch MAHSR – C3 package which includes the construction of viaducts, stations, major river bridges, depots, tunnels, earth structures, stations, and other auxiliary works, L&T construction said in a BSE filing. Meanwhile, NHSRCL has already awarded contracts for the construction of Mumbai (BKC) station and 21 km of tunnels including a 7 km undersea tunnel works in Maharashtra.

Mumbai police files FIR against Italian designer Valentino
Mumbai Police has registered an FIR against Italian fashion design brand Valentino, its billionaire founder Valentino Clemente Ludovico Garavani and some officials, based on a complaint filed on behalf of an Indian-American fashion designer, on the directions of a metropolitan magistrate. The magistrate on July 7 directed the police (Matunga police station) to register an FIR, saying a perusal of the complaint and documents annexed by the complainant reveals that «the cognisable offence has been committed by the proposed accused».

QS ranking on world's best cities for students: No Indian city in top 100, Mumbai 118th
QS Best Student Cities survey that showcases the best urban destinations for international students. Mumbai (118th) is India’s highest-ranked city, followed by Delhi (132nd), Bengaluru (147th) and Chennai (151-160) in the 11th edition of the Quacquarelli Symonds’ Best Student Cities survey. One areas of concern for all Indian cities is the desirability indicator – which considers metrics related to quality of life, pollution index, safety, and the propensity of prospective students to select a city for their university experience — where no Indian city made it to the global top 100.
